Great Bosnian Innovators Presented their Works within the PACINNO Project

December 10, 2014
Share
SHARE

ekonomski fakultet sarajevoSeven innovators presented their ideas to the local and foreign investors yesterday at the Faculty of economy in Sarajevo within the PACINNO project (Platform for trans-academic cooperation in the sector of innovations).

“Two out of seven innovators i.e. projects were chosen today. They will participate at the conference dedicated to innovations at Corfu, Greece. Innovators are mostly interested in IT sector and often present numerous and various applications but also projects related to economy and protection of environment.” – stated Muris Čičić, the coordinator of the project.

PACCINO project is one of the strategic aims of the IPA Adriatic Cross-Border Cooperation Programme which started in November 2013 and will last up to March 2016.

The project is implemented by the Faculty of economy in Sarajevo along with its partners: University of Trieste, COBIK centre from Slovenia, School of medicine of the University in Rijeka, Mihajlo Pupin Institute, Faculty of economy in Podgorica, University of Tirana and the Ionian University.

The total value of the project is 5.865.690 Euros.
